Peggie, In continuing a discussion in the Cherubini forum, the vent on my Hunter 37C holding tank is plugged at the elbow on the tank where the vent hose connects. It is plugged with a white salty looking paste. It is difficult to clean all the way through the elbow. Is there a way to clean it chemically? Do you know basically what the paste is? Would appreciate any comments and/or advice.
 
P

Peggie Hall/Head Mistress

Why not just replace the elbow fitting?

And while you're at it, replace the vent hose too..it prob'ly has as much junk in it as the fitting. Total cost: about $10. whatever your time is worth, you'd spend considerably more trying to salvage the existing fitting and hose.
